随着数字货币的兴起,比特币作为最早和最知名的加密货币之一,其市场活跃度和交易频率一直备受关注。比特币的...
在数字货币和区块链技术迅猛发展的今天,各种网络攻击手段也日渐复杂多样。其中,“日蚀攻击”作为一种针对比特币和其他区块链应用的攻击方式,逐渐引起了业内专家和普通用户的关注。本文将深入探讨日蚀攻击的机制、对区块链的影响、如何防范这种攻击,以及常见问题的详细解析,帮助读者更好地理解这一复杂但重要的话题。
日蚀攻击是一种网络攻击策略,设计用来通过控制用户的连接方式,来攻击比特币等区块链网络。其主要机制是攻击者在受害者的网络上安装恶意软件,或者通过干预网络连接,使得受害者无法连接到真实的区块链网络,转而连接到一个由攻击者控制的虚假网络。这样一来,攻击者就可以发送伪造的区块数据,甚至双重支付(double spending)等,有效地破坏整个区块链的完整性。
日蚀攻击利用了区块链中的节点特性,具体而言,它依赖于网络中节点之间的连接关系。在比特币网络中,节点们相互连接以交换交易信息和区块数据。如果攻击者能够控制一定数量的节点,就可以制造出一种“隔离”现象,使得某些用户的信息网络与主网络隔离开。在这种情况下,攻击者可以利用自己控制的节点向受害者发送虚假的交易信息或伪造的区块链数据。
为了实施日蚀攻击,攻击者通常会采取以下步骤:首先,识别目标受害者,监控其网上活动以了解其连接的节点。然后,攻击者会通过网络设备或者恶意软件来操控用户的流量,迫使其连接到一个恶意节点上。这时,用户可能会认为自己依然与主网络连接,但实际上,他们正在与一个假网络进行交互。从而使攻击者有机会伪造交易和区块。
日蚀攻击如果得以实施,可能对区块链造成严峻的后果。首先,攻击者可以进行双重支付,这意味着同一个比特币可以被同时用于两笔交易,从而严重破坏交易的可追溯性和安全性。此外,攻击者还能够通过伪造的区块影响网络的状态,使得用户交易的确认时间大幅度延长,或者使得用户在短时间内无法交易。
其次,日蚀攻击有可能导致大众用户对整个区块链的信任度下降。如果攻击频繁出现,即便是少数用户受到影响,也会使得整体网络的安全性受到质疑。这种情况下,用户会倾向于抛弃比特币或其他受到侵害的数字资产,从而造成价格下跌,波动性加大。
防范日蚀攻击的关键在于提高用户在网络连接时的安全意识和采取主动的技术措施。首先,用户应该确保自己的区块链钱包、节点和介于其间的所有设备都处于最新状态,安装最新的安全补丁和防护软件。此外,使用虚拟私人网络(VPN)可以在一定程度上对抗网络劫持,保护用户的隐私和安全。
其次,用户需要多注意其连接的节点状态,定期检查与其连接的其他节点,并尝试切换到较为知名、信誉较高的节点。此外,通过加密技术保护通信数据,确保数据传输的安全和私密也是至关重要的。
日蚀攻击的概念最初是由安全研究人员提出,随着比特币等加密货币的迅速崛起,相应的网络攻击方式也不断演变。早在比特币诞生之前,网络安全领域已经存在多种攻击手法,而日蚀攻击则是结合了现有技术对比特币网络环境的特殊需求进行了改造与升级。
其起源可以追溯到研究人员们对于比特币交易过程中的漏洞分析。2009年比特币的发布标志着去中心化数字货币时代的开始,但随之而来的安全隐患也引起了人们的关注。随着越来越多的用户掌握比特币及其他加密货币的交易,他们也逐渐暴露在新型网络攻击的威胁之下,从而促使相关法律法规及安全技术不断发展。
在众多网络攻击手段中,日蚀攻击主要是通过控制用户和网络之间的连接来实施。这与其他攻击方式有显著不同,例如“51%攻击”是指攻击者控制了全球计算能力的一半以上,从而有能力随机修改区块链的状态和交易记录。而“Sybil攻击”则是通过建立多个身份侵入网络来影响网络决策的机制。
日蚀攻击的独特之处在于它不仅影响网络的安全性,还可能对用户的交易记录和状态产生直接影响。攻击者通过伪造信息,用户在连接到恶意节点的同时可能对真实网络的状态完全一无所知,以至于在无形中接受了错误的信息。
对于普通用户来说,日蚀攻击可能带来的损害主要体现在经济损失和信息安全上。在经济损失方面,如果攻击者成功伪造了交易,用户可能会在不知情的情况下重复支付相同的比特币,导致直接的经济损失。同时,由于篡改的区块链状态,用户可能无法在需要时成功交易,造成更大的经济损害。
在信息安全方面,用户的个人信息、交易信息也可能被攻击者获取。攻击者控制的节点可能会接入敏感数据,从而造成更加严重的信息泄露。此外,用户如果未能及时发现日蚀攻击,可能导致更长时间的系统崩溃和服务中断,影响正常的业务运营。
识别日蚀攻击的迹象并不容易,但用户可以通过一些具体的方式来判断。首先,用户应注意自己的交易是否出现异常。例如,交易时间异常延长、确认状态不稳定、或交易被重复记录等都可能是日蚀攻击的预兆。
其次,当用户发现自己连接的节点状况不佳,频繁掉线或无法访问某些区域时,可能也是遭遇日蚀攻击的迹象。此外,使用网络工具监控自身的网络流量,查看流量异常、节点通讯故障等,也是识别攻击的重要手段。
对于企业来说,增强对日蚀攻击的防范能力主要包括技术手段与员工培训两个方面。在技术手段上,企业需要定期进行网络安全审计,采用加密通信方式,确保与银行、交易所之间的安全链接。同时,实施多重身份验证,确保每个交易都经过严格的身份验证。
此外,企业应当定期对员工进行安全意识培训,提高他们对网络风险的基本知识。用户对日蚀攻击的理解可以有效降低企业被攻击的可能性。企业也可以引入第三方网络安全监测机构对整体安全状况进行评估,获取专业的防护建议来增强自身对抗攻击的能力。
随着技术的不断进步,网络攻击的手段也愈加成熟,因此日蚀攻击等新型攻击方式在未来可能会增强。在比特币及其他区块链技术发展的同时,攻击者也在不断寻找新的方式来发掘区块链的弱点。这些攻击手段可能融入人工智能、机器学习等先进技术,变得更加智能和隐蔽。
然而,随着安全技术的不断进步,网络公司和区块链开发者也在不断更新其防御机制。通过加密算法、节点验证和用户身份确认等多重手段,区块链网络的安全性将逐步提升,形成一个良性循环。因此,尽管未来的攻击可能更具复杂性,但安全防护方案也会不断进化。
总结来说,日蚀攻击作为一种针对区块链和比特币网络的攻击形式,需引起大众用户的重视。通过深入理解攻击机制,及时采取相应的防范措施,可以有效降低网络安全风险。